My pro's and cons of the demo

+ The combat feels the same on the PC, can't comment for the consoles.
+ Even on medium settings, the graphics look decent and similar to DA:O set on high.
+ The armor design is better from what I've seen
+ Rogues have some new animations that look awesome, like kicking away the stun grenade.
+ Every menu is accessable from a different key on the keyboard. No oblivion here, thank god.

- The new darkspawn look terrible.
- The animations for 2 handed warriors look terrible and are unconvincing.
- The dialoguewheel looks and feels out of place, I really dislike it.
- Some of the dialogue is really awkward. Example : "You will not have him. They will not have you."
- The UI is extremely bland and feels more like something that belongs in a sci-fi game than a fantasy game.

What I saw is a totally different type of game. It's an interactive movie and it's clearly hack&slash.

While not happy at all for the hack&slash I saw, I'll have to say I was pleasantly surprised by the interactive movie elements



+'s

* cutscenes.

* trying to experiment with an interactive move.



-'s



*no top down camera.



*graphics are mediocre, though I reserve judgement because I haven't seen it with everything maxed.



*combat is **way** too easy. In another thread I said that wouldn't be a prob but I had no idea what I was talking about. The game can be finished on auto-pilot.

Only part where pressing "R" does not solve everything is the ogre fight. I put no gear on, half of my talents were utter bull and still that went smoothly (with Beth

soloing the Ogre + 2 darkspawn, AI is too weak there).



*It's a hack&slash, beyond any doubt.



*the correspondence between wheel options and what's actually said is ****ed many times.



Overall it felt like a rushed job, sorry Bioware. DAO was much much better
